    一龙一猪 / 一龍一豬

    yī​lóng​yī​zhū

    one a dragon, one a pig

    one person is very capable while the other is extremely incompetent; used to describe a vast difference in talent or character between two people

    一 (literal) → 一 · yī · one 龙 (literal) → 龙/龍 · lóng · eminent person 一 (literal) → 一 · yī · one 猪 (literal) → 猪/豬 · zhū · [stupidity]
